Job Description

We’re looking for an Administrative Assistant to join our cutting edge and dynamic global team. You will assist our Executive AssistantOffice Manager and People & Talent team to deliver administrative support to wider executive members, as well as a frictionless office and new starter experience in the UK. We are looking for someone flexible who is adept at operating both virtually and within the physical office environment.

A bit about the team and what youll deliver...

You will be a part of the People & Talent team, who are responsible for the total employee experience. Reporting to our EA & Office Manager we are looking for a customerfocused Administrative Assistant who can easily integrate themselves to the business and team interactions.

As an Administrative Assistant, you will:

  • Provide administrative support to ensure efficient operation of the office(s) WinnershCambridge
  • Maintain office supplies inventory by checking stock to determine inventory level; anticipating needed supplies, placing and expediting orders for supplies, verifying receipt of supplies
  • Monitor and maintain office equipment
  • Liaise with our courier DHL to book and check the status of deliveries
  • Deal with customer queries and enquiries
  • Carry out clerical duties such as filing, typing, copying, binding, scanning etc
  • Assist the EAOffice Manager with UK gettogether coordination, general travelaccommodation for wider executive team, bookingsqueries
  • Provide ad hoc administrative support to the COO, CFO and wider executive team
  • Complete expense returns on behalf COOCFO, as directedrequired
  • Arrange and coordinate meetings, conferences etc
  • Coordinate, as directed by the People & Talent Acquisition Partner and Head of People & Talent;
  • Charitable, volunteering and team events
  • Onboarding and offboarding processes for new and departing employees; including but not limited to onboarding guides, communications, ensuring all first day actions completed, HRIS updates etc.
  • Maintain and update employee records in HR systems, ensuring compliance with company policies and legal requirements.
